Static Non-Text Content Sample Agent
This sample demonstrates ADK's static instruction feature with non-text content (images and files).
Features Demonstrated
- Static instructions with mixed content: Text, images, and file references in a single static instruction
- Reference ID generation: Non-text parts are automatically given reference IDs (
inline_data_0,file_data_1, etc.) - Gemini Files API integration: Demonstrates uploading documents and using file_data
- Mixed content types: inline_data for images, file_data for documents
- API variant detection: Different behavior for Gemini API vs Vertex AI
- GCS file references: Support for both GCS URI and HTTPS URL access methods in Vertex AI

How It Works
- Static Instruction Processing: The
static_instructioncontent is processed during agent initialization - Reference Generation: Non-text parts get references like
[Reference to inline binary data: inline_data_0 ('sample_chart.png', type: image/png)]in the system instruction - User Content Creation: The actual binary data/file references are moved to user contents with proper role attribution
- Model Understanding: The model receives both the descriptive references and the actual content for analysis
